The cost of living difference between Terra Alta, WV and Valley Bend, WV is dramatic. Terra Alta is 32.2% cheaper than Valley Bend,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. Terra Alta has a cost index of 63 while Valley Bend sits at 92,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.

When it comes to buying, median home values in Terra Alta are $95,900 compared to $253,500 in Valley Bend, a 62% gap.

Median household income in Terra Alta is $50,035 compared to $93,352 in Valley Bend (-46.4%). While Valley Bend is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income.
